Just How to Spot Roofing Leaks Before They Worsen
While you're still reeling from the tornado's effect, it's necessary to evaluate your roof covering for indications of damages and prospective leaks. Search for water areas on your ceiling, walls, or floorings, as they can indicate a roof leak. Inspect for missing out on, harmed, or loose shingles, and examine your seamless gutters for particles and blockages. Don't fail to remember to analyze your roof's blinking, vents, and smokeshafts for signs of wear or damage.

What Is the Average Price of Emergency Roof Repair in New Orleans?
You're likely to pay in between $500 and $2,000 for emergency roof repair in New Orleans, depending on the degree of the damage. If it's a small fix, like patching a small leak, you'll get on the lower end. Yet if you need substantial repair services or replacement, expect to pay closer to $5,000 or even more. Bear in mind that costs can differ depending on the roof covering material, labor expenses, and other aspects.
Can I Sue With My Insurance Company for Roofing Damages?
You can likely file a case with your insurer for roof damages, yet it's important to assess your policy initially. Examine if your policy covers roofing damages caused by all-natural calamities, storms, or mishaps. Take clear photos and videos of the damages, and make a checklist of fixings needed. Get in touch with your insurance policy provider to start the insurance claim procedure, and they'll guide you through the next actions.
